Senior FPGA Design and Verification Engineer
JMA
Job Summary
JMA is seeking a Senior FPGA Design and Verification Engineer to design, implement, and optimize FPGA-based solutions for 5G projects. This role involves leading FPGA design efforts from conception to delivery, collaborating with cross-functional teams, and ensuring the reliability and functionality of designs through comprehensive testing. The engineer will contribute to innovative product development and work full-time onsite in Plano, Texas, helping to restore U.S. leadership in wireless technology.
Must Have
- Architect and design FPGA-based systems to meet project requirements.
- Implement and optimize FPGA designs for performance, power, and area efficiency.
- Develop and execute comprehensive test plans to ensure reliability and functionality.
- Debug and troubleshoot FPGA designs, identifying and resolving issues.
- Generate clear and comprehensive documentation for FPGA designs.
- Minimum 8 years of hands-on experience in FPGA design and development.
- Minimum 2 years of experience in FPGA-based 5G Wireless systems or ORAN Fronthaul technology.
- Strong understanding of high-speed digital design and Digital Signal Processing principles.
- Expertise in RTL optimized design with Verilog/SystemVerilog and/or VHDL.
- Proficient in using FPGA design-verification tools from Xilinx/AMD or Altera/Intel, and Questasim.
- Knowledge of FPGA synthesis, place-n-route process, and timing closure techniques.
- Familiarity with FPGA interfaces like 10/25/100GbEth, ADC/DAC, uART, SPI, I2C, DDR4, JESD204B, PCIe.
- Ability to write module-level and/or top-level FPGA testbench with testcases.
- Lab troubleshooting skills, mastering lab setup, equipment, and FPGA’s chipscope/signaltap.
- Knowledge of at least one between Bash and Python scripting language.
- Proficiency with C programming language.
Good to Have
- Proficiency with Linux systems, both as development environments and as FGPA embedded OS.
- Familiarity with tcl and Makefile languages.
- Familiarity with Bitbucket and Jira-based workflow.
- Familiarity with Jenkins framework and Groovy language.
- Knowledge of FPGA security embedded systems, including ORAN Fronthaul’s vulnerability security WG11, secure boot, and MACsec.
- Familiarity with wireless communication protocols (e.g., LTE, 5G) and their FPGA implementation.
- Knowledge of RF systems and signal processing challenges in wireless communication.
Perks & Benefits
- Employee discounts
- Financial resources and support
- Legal resources and support
- Childcare resources and support
- Comprehensive health and wellness coverage
- Monetary rewards towards health goals
- Company-provided personal protection benefits
Job Description
JMA is restoring U.S. leadership in wireless technology at a critical time in the transition to 5G. It makes the world’s most advanced software-based 5G platform, designed, coded, and manufactured in Syracuse, NY at the only U.S.-owned 5G factory in the country.
Across its global tech centers, JMA makes 5G possible for organizations with the most critical connectivity demands in the world. JMA’s technology is ushering in a new era of connectivity for leading mobile carriers, the most iconic stadiums, major universities, leading healthcare centers, the busiest transit centers, and the U.S. Military.
5G is more than another G on your phone — it is a generational opportunity to change the way the world operates. Join the industry’s fastest growing technology company to shape that future today.
The Senior FPGA Engineer will play a key role in the design, implementation, and optimization of FPGA-based solutions for JMA projects. Contribute to the development of innovative products, collaborate with cross-functional teams, including HW design, QA, and Operations, and lead FPGA design efforts from conception to delivery. This position will work full-time onsite at the JMA office in Plano, Texas.
Responsibilities:
- FPGA Design and Development:
- Architect and design FPGA-based systems to meet project requirements.
- Implement and optimize FPGA designs for performance, power, and area efficiency.
- Collaborate with hardware and software teams to integrate FPGA solutions into larger systems.
- Verification and Testing:
- Develop and execute comprehensive test plans to ensure the reliability and functionality of FPGA designs.
- Debug and troubleshoot FPGA designs, identifying and resolving issues in a timely manner.
- Documentation:
- Generate clear and comprehensive documentation for FPGA designs, including specifications, test plans, and user guides.
- Maintain version-controlled design documentation throughout the development lifecycle.
- Team Leadership:
- Provide mentorship and guidance to junior FPGA engineers.
- Collaborate with cross-functional teams to ensure seamless integration of FPGA solutions.
- Research and Innovation:
- Stay abreast of industry trends and emerging technologies in FPGA design.
- Explore and recommend new tools, methodologies, and techniques to enhance FPGA development processes.
- Project Management:
- Work closely with project managers to define project milestones, deliverables, and timelines.
- Contribute to project planning and resource allocation for FPGA development activities.
Qualifications
- Experience:
- Minimum BS degree (preferrable Master) in EE and/or computer science.
- Minimum of 8 years of hands-on experience in FPGA design and development.
- Minimum 2 years of experience in the FPGA based 5G Wireless systems and/or ORAN Fronthaul technology
- Proven track record of successfully delivering complex FPGA projects from concept to production.
- Technical Skills:
- Strong understanding of high-speed digital design and Digital Signal Processing principles.
- Expertise of RTL optimized design technique in digital and DSP domain with Verilog/SystemVerilog and/or VHDL.
- Proficient in using FPGA design-verification tools from vendors such as Xilinx/AMD or Altera/Intel, simulator Questasim.
- Knowledge of FPGDSA’s synthesis, place-n-route process, and optimization for timing closure techniques.
- Familiar with FPGA interfaces – 10/25/100GbEth, ADC/DAC, uART, SPI, I2C, DDR4, JESD204B, PCIe.
- Ability to write module-level and/or top-level FPGA testbench with testcases to ensure the design coverage in simulation.
- Lab troubleshooting skills - mastering the lab set up, equipment and leveraging FPGA’s chipscope (or signaltap) debug tool.
- Knowledge of at least one between Bash and Python scripting language.
- Proficiency with C programming language.
- Skills that are not mandatory but that will be considered a plus:
- Proficiency with Linux systems, both as development environments and as FGPA embedded OS. This is a very strong plus.
- Other languages considered a plus are tcl, Makefile.
- Familiarity with bitbucket, Jira-based workflow is a plus.
- Familiarity with Jenkins framework and groovy language is a plus.
- Knowledge of FPGA security embedded systems, including ORAN Fronthaul’s vulnerability security WG11, secure boot, and MACsec.
- Wireless Communication:
- Some familiarity with wireless communication protocols (e.g., LTE, 5G) and their FPGA implementation.
- Some knowledge of RF systems and signal processing challenges in wireless communication.
- Communication and Leadership:
- Excellent communication skills with the ability to convey complex technical concepts to both technical and non-technical stakeholders.
- Demonstrated leadership skills, with the ability to lead and mentor a team of engineers.
- Problem-Solving:
- Strong analytical and problem-solving skills, with keen attention to detail.
- Ability to diagnose and resolve complex issues in FPGA designs.
- Adaptability:
- Ability to thrive in a dynamic and fast-paced work environment.
- Willingness to learn and adapt to new technologies and methodologies.
The US national annual base salary for this role is $120,000-$140,000. The range includes the base salary that is expected to be paid for this role. Actual base salary will be based on a variety of factors including, but not limited to, the of scope and complexity of the role, the successful candidate's relevant experience, skills, and knowledge, peer and market data and geographic location.
#LI-AC1
At JMA, our people are deeply committed to their work and we provide benefits to match. When you join JMA you have immediate access to everything you need. Whether you're looking for employee discounts, financial, legal and/or childcare resources and support, we have you covered. We believe in providing comprehensive health and wellness coverage along with monetary rewards towards health goals, in addition to numerous company-provided personal protection benefits at no additional cost to you.
At JMA, we don’t just accept differences — we embrace them. JMA is proud to be an equal opportunity workplace. We do not discriminate based upon race, religion, color, national origin, gender (including pregnancy, childbirth, or related medical conditions), sexual orientation, gender identity, gender expression, age, status as a protected veteran, status as an individual with a disability, or other applicable legally protected characteristic.
We may use artificial intelligence (AI) tools to support parts of the hiring process, such as reviewing applications, analyzing resumes, or assessing responses. These tools assist our recruitment team but do not replace human judgment. Final hiring decisions are ultimately made by humans. If you would like more information about how your data is processed, please contact us.